R2 = 1 – [Σi(yi-πˆi)2]/[Σi(yi-ȳ)2], where πˆi are the model’s predicted values. McFadden’s Pseudo R-Squared. R2 = 1 – [ln LL(Mˆfull)]/[ln LL(Mˆintercept)]. This approach is one minus the ratio of two log likelihoods.
What does nagelkerke R square mean?
Nagelkerke’s R 2 2 is an adjusted version of the Cox & Snell R-square that adjusts the scale of the statistic to cover the full range from 0 to 1. McFadden’s R 2 3 is another version, based on the log-likelihood kernels for the intercept-only model and the full estimated model.
What is R2 in logistic regression?
R-squared is a goodness-of-fit measure for linear regression models. This statistic indicates the percentage of the variance in the dependent variable that the independent variables explain collectively.
What is McFadden's pseudo R2?
McFadden’s pseudo-R squared denotes the corresponding value but for the null model – the model with only an intercept and no covariates. To try and understand whether this definition makes sense, suppose first that the covariates in our current model in fact give no predictive information about the outcome.What does log likelihood tell you?
The log-likelihood is the expression that Minitab maximizes to determine optimal values of the estimated coefficients (β). Log-likelihood values cannot be used alone as an index of fit because they are a function of sample size but can be used to compare the fit of different coefficients.
What is Cox and Snell?
Cox-Snell residuals are a type of standardized residuals used in reliability analysis. A residual is the difference between an observed data point and a predicted or fitted value. … The Cox-Snell residuals are equal to the negative of the natural log of the survival probability for each observation.
What is the minimum acceptable pseudo R2 value?
It depends on your research work but more then 50%, R2 value with low RMES value is acceptable to scientific research community, Results with low R2 value of 25% to 30% are valid because it represent your findings.
What is a good R2 value for regression?
1) Falk and Miller (1992) recommended that R2 values should be equal to or greater than 0.10 in order for the variance explained of a particular endogenous construct to be deemed adequate.What is the highest R squared value?
R-squared values range from 0 to 1 and are commonly stated as percentages from 0% to 100%. An R-squared of 100% means that all movements of a security (or another dependent variable) are completely explained by movements in the index (or the independent variable(s) you are interested in).
What is pseudo R?A pseudo R-squared only has meaning when compared to another pseudo R-squared of the same type, on the same data, predicting the same outcome. In this situation, the higher pseudo R-squared indicates which model better predicts the outcome. … In such simulations, McKelvey & Zavoina’s was the closest to the OLS R-squared.
Article first time published onWhat is a good McFadden R2?
McFadden’s pseudo R-squared value between of 0.2 to 0.4 indicates excellent fit.
What happens when R2 is negative?
R square can have a negative value when the model selected does not follow the trend of the data, therefore leading to a worse fit than the horizontal line. It is usually the case when there are constraints on either the intercept or the slope of the linear regression line.
What is LLR p value?
The p value is listed as LLR p-value (bottom of the top right area), and it’s the certainty we can have in our results. You can think of it as the percent chance that the regression can create a meaningful representation of us completing a scarf.
How do you interpret r squared?
The most common interpretation of r-squared is how well the regression model fits the observed data. For example, an r-squared of 60% reveals that 60% of the data fit the regression model. Generally, a higher r-squared indicates a better fit for the model.
What does adjusted R 2 mean?
Adjusted R-squared is a modified version of R-squared that has been adjusted for the number of predictors in the model. The adjusted R-squared increases when the new term improves the model more than would be expected by chance. It decreases when a predictor improves the model by less than expected.
Is higher or lower log likelihood better?
The higher the value of the log-likelihood, the better a model fits a dataset. The log-likelihood value for a given model can range from negative infinity to positive infinity.
Is a negative log likelihood bad?
It’s a cost function that is used as loss for machine learning models, telling us how bad it’s performing, the lower the better. Also it’s much easier to reason about the loss this way, to be consistent with the rule of loss functions approaching 0 as the model gets better. …
Is AIC better than log likelihood?
AIC is low for models with high log-likelihoods (the model fits the data better, which is what we want), but adds a penalty term for models with higher parameter complexity, since more parameters means a model is more likely to overfit to the training data.
Should R2 be high or low?
In general, the higher the R-squared, the better the model fits your data.
What is a good R-squared value in Excel?
Using the R-squared coefficient calculation to estimate fit Note the value of R-squared on the graph. The closer to 1.0, the better the fit of the regression line. That is, the closer the line passes through all of the points.
What is the difference between R and r2?
Simply put, R is the correlation between the predicted values and the observed values of Y. R square is the square of this coefficient and indicates the percentage of variation explained by your regression line out of the total variation. … R^2 is the proportion of sample variance explained by predictors in the model.
Can you use R Squared for logistic regression?
R squared is a useful metric for multiple linear regression, but does not have the same meaning in logistic regression. … Instead, the primary use for these pseudo R squared values is for comparing multiple models fit to the same dataset.
What is multinomial logistic regression used for?
Multinomial logistic regression is used to predict categorical placement in or the probability of category membership on a dependent variable based on multiple independent variables. The independent variables can be either dichotomous (i.e., binary) or continuous (i.e., interval or ratio in scale).
What does an R2 of 0 mean?
R2 measures the proportion of variance in a dataset that is described by a model. … Since you have made no difference to the variance you get an R2 of 0. ‘This represents a poor fit, when it is not’ Subtracting a uniform value from a dataset is a poor (to be precise, zero) fit of variance.
How do I get R2 in Python?
- Calculate the Correlation matrix using numpy. corrcoef() function.
- Slice the matrix with indexes [0,1] to fetch the value of R i.e. Coefficient of Correlation .
- Square the value of R to get the value of R square.
How do you fix negative R2?
The most common way to end up with a negative r squared value is to force your regression line through a specific point, typically by setting the intercept.
How do you create a logistic model?
- Clear any existing data from the lists.
- List the input values in the L1 column.
- List the output values in the L2 column.